SNV/U High Performances UV Microchip Series

For generating high peak power ultraviolet pulses of a few hundred picoseconds, microchip lasers are economical, compact, and reliable. Micro-joule UV pulses are generated by harmonic conversion of the IR passively Q-switched Nd:YAG engine. Microchips are also easy to operate and service ; controllers can be used with every laser head model and swapped within minutes while conserving constant performances.
The SNV and SNU series are designed for high average power, delivering multi-kW peak power at repetition rates up to 30 kHz.

Features
  • 355 nm and 266 nm
  • Repetition rate up to 30 kHz
  • Ultrashort pulses down to 550 ps
  • Multi-kW peak power
  • Excellent beam quality
  • Efficient, air-cooled
  • Sealed package, extremely long life
